How long does the flight take to go from Bangkok to Rome?
The total flight time between Bangkok and Rome is of around 14:22 hours on average, considering an average distance of 10,304 km, for both direct and indirect flights for the route (which may have 1 or more stops in other cities in between).

Is Rome expensive to visit compared to Bangkok?
If you compare transportation prices, the taxi ride in Rome costs an average of 3.44 GBP, 353% more expensive than Bangkok, with a fare of 0.76 GBP,
while train tickets costs 34% more in Rome: 1.29 GBP against 0.96 GBP in Bangkok.
If you compare the price of a lunch meal, however, you can find it from 12.90 GBP in Rome, 494% more than the 2.17 GBP in Bangkok.
The price of the coffee is around 34% cheaper in Rome, with an average of 1.26 GBP, while in Bangkok the coffee costs 1.92 GBP.

Which airports have flights between Bangkok and Rome?
The main airport route flying between Bangkok and Rome is: Suvarnabhumi Airport (BKK) to Fiumicino (FCO). This route is covered by the following airline(s):
- Thai Airways International.
